Job Summary
A medical assistant plays a crucial role in providing support to healthcare providers, ensuring efficient patient care, and maintaining the smooth operation of a medical facility. They contribute to the overall patient experience by delivering compassionate care, performing administrative tasks, and assisting with medical procedures.
Responsibilities
Patient care: Assisting healthcare providers in patient care activities, such as taking vital signs, preparing patients for examinations, and documenting medical histories.
Medical procedures: Assisting with medical procedures, such as administering medications, collecting and preparing laboratory specimens, and performing basic point of care tests.
Patient education: Providing patients with information and instructions regarding their medical conditions, medications, and treatment plans.
Communication and coordination: Facilitating effective communication between patients, healthcare providers, and other medical staff.
Compliance and safety: Adhering to healthcare regulations, privacy laws, and safety protocols to protect patient confidentiality
Electronic health records (EHR): Proficiently using electronic health record systems to document patient information, update medical records, and retrieve necessary data
